About M. Sky Driver
M. Sky Driver is a scholar working on Radiation, Materials Chemistry, Electrical and Electronic Engineering, Mechanics of Materials and Electronic, Optical and Magnetic Materials, having authored 21 papers that have together received 407 indexed citations. Recurring topics across this work include Boron and Carbon Nanomaterials Research (7 papers), Graphene research and applications (6 papers), Semiconductor materials and devices (6 papers), Diamond and Carbon-based Materials Research (4 papers), Ion-surface interactions and analysis (3 papers), Nuclear Physics and Applications (3 papers), Advancements in Battery Materials (3 papers) and Metal and Thin Film Mechanics (3 papers). The work is most often cited by research in Orthodontics (81 citations), Oral Surgery (45 citations), Materials Chemistry (224 citations), General Dentistry (6 citations) and Electrical and Electronic Engineering (145 citations). M. Sky Driver has collaborated with scholars based in United States, China and Austria. Frequent co-authors include Anthony N. Caruso, Jeffry A. Kelber, P. A. Dowben, Qingsong Yu, Yong Wang, Ying Zhang, Mingsheng Chen, Ralph Skomski, Paul M. Voyles and Ashutosh Rath. Their work appears in journals such as Journal of Physics Condensed Matter, Materials Research Express, Applied Physics A, Applied Surface Science and Applied Physics Letters.
